### Runbook: Updating the Static-Analysis Baseline

When reviewing changes to the Corvane project's baseline file, remember it exists only to suppress pre-existing findings from the Lintharrow scanner — never new ones. If a pull request grows the baseline, ask the author to justify each added entry. Regenerating the file must happen on a clean checkout, otherwise path hashes drift and the diff becomes unreadable. The regeneration job reads its scanner settings from the service configuration, which currently contains the following values.

service settings:
[fraeth]
team = sorael
access_code = ac_395aee
owner = frawyn.druox
host = fraeth.sivrelio.test
port = 6379
peer = zorael.novacdyn.local
salt = d0ee0509
pin = 6678

## 4.2.0 — Compression defaults changed

Heads up for on-call: we've flipped the default on websocket compression in Pondermill. Per-message deflate was saving bandwidth but chewing CPU on the relay tier, and the memory overhead per connection was biting us during spikes. New default is compression off for small payloads, on above a size threshold. If you see CPU alarms on the relays, check whether someone overrode this locally before escalating. The defaults now shipped with the service are as follows.

config for bahop-baduf:
[kasion]
team = lamath
access_code = ac_d807e5
host = kasion.paliqcloud.corp
port = 4000
owner = julix.tamvan
peer = frair.qorvelsoft.local

☐ Studio orientation — take the new starter to the Pinefold training studio (Level 3, past the kitchenette). Show them the booking sheet, the camera cart, and where to return lapel mics. Studio door stays locked between sessions. They'll need the keypad code below to get in.

door code, tagug-yafof: bdg-OSVVCL-72724422

## Building Access — Spares Room (Hullbrook Annex)

Contractors: the spare hardware room is down the east corridor on the ground floor, third door on the left. Sign in at the front desk first and grab a visitor lanyard. Anything you take out, jot it in the blue logbook — yes, even the little stuff. The door self-locks, so don't wedge it. To get in, punch in the code below.

staff pass of hagug-taguf = bdg-HJ-9